Definition of Terms. For purposes of this Act, the following terms shall mean:
a. Micronutrient malnutrition - a disorder resulting from deficiencies in vitamin A, iron, iodine and other micronutrients which the body needs in minute quantities everyday.
b. Iodine deficiency disorders - a broad spectrum of deficiencies resulting from lack of iodine in the diet which leads to the reduction of intellectual and physical capacity affecting everyone who is iodine-deficient and may manifest as goiter, mental retardation, physical and mental defects, and cretinism.
c. Food fortification - the addition of nutrients to processed foods at levels above the natural state.
d. Salt iodization - the addition of iodine to salt intended for human or animal consumption in accordance with specifications as to form, fortificant, method, manner and composition as may be prescribed by the BFAD.
e. Food-grade salt - salt for human and animal consumption as distinguished from industrial salt.
f. Regulatory requirements - the provisions of all applicable laws, regulations, executive orders, and other enactments related to food quality and safety, purity, nutritional composition, and other aspects of food regulation or control.
g. Industrial salt - salt used in the treatment, processing, and/or manufacture of non-food commercial products.
h. Manufacturer - one who produces, imports, trades in, and distributes salt.
i. Subsistence producer/ manufacturer - one who produces, trades in or distributes salt not exceeding two metric tons (2 m.t.) of salt per year.
j. Small producer/manufacturer - one who produces, imports, trades in, or distributes salt ranging from more than two metric tons (2 m.t.) to three hundred metric tons (300 m.t.) per year.
k. Medium producer/manufacturer - one who produces, imports, trades in, or distributes salt ranging from more than three hundred metric tons (300 m.t.) to two thousand metric tons (2,000 m.t.) per year.
l. Large producer/manufacturer - one who produces, imports, trades in, or distributes salt exceeding two thousand metric tons (2,000 m.t.) per year.
